What Abstap is

ABS — the Automated Ball-Strike challenge system — is live across the 2026 MLB regular season. Abstap logs every challenge with its full game context: inning, count, score, baserunners, pitch location, and the umpire behind the plate. All of it comes from the public MLB Stats API, the same feed that powers official box scores, synced every morning at roughly 6 AM ET. Nothing is hand-entered or estimated.

About Abstap (copy-paste):

Abstap tracks every Automated Ball-Strike (ABS) challenge in Major League Baseball — every overturned call and every umpire’s worst zone — sourced daily from the public MLB Stats API. It ranks the most consequential missed calls by Robbery Score: leverage index × the inches a pitch missed the rulebook strike zone. Abstap is an independent project and is not affiliated with Major League Baseball.
